Metacognition, simply put, is thinking about thinking. It is the ability to reflect on one’s own learning processes, understand how and why certain strategies work, and make adjustments accordingly. By developing metacognitive skills, students can become more autonomous and effective learners. Here are some techniques to incorporate metacognition into study sessions and revolutionize the way you learn.
1. Set clear goals: Before diving into a study session, start by setting clear and specific goals. Define what you want to achieve during the session, such as mastering a concept or memorizing key facts. This practice will help you focus your attention and guide your study plan.
2. Monitor your understanding: As you learn, periodically check your comprehension of the material. Ask yourself questions like “Can I explain this concept in my own words?” or “Can I solve a problem from scratch?” If the answer is no, it’s time to review the material or seek clarification.
3. Use self-explanation: When studying complex concepts, try explaining them to yourself in plain language. By verbalizing your understanding, you reinforce your knowledge and identify any gaps or misunderstandings. This technique helps to solidify your learning and enhances your ability to recall information later.
4. Adopt a growth mindset: Embrace the idea that intelligence and abilities can be developed through effort and practice. A growth mindset helps you approach challenges with determination instead of avoiding them. When faced with difficult concepts or problems, remind yourself that with persistence and effective strategies, you can improve your understanding.
5. Practice retrieval: Instead of solely reviewing notes, actively retrieve information from memory. Engage in recall exercises or create flashcards and test yourself regularly. Actively retrieving information strengthens neural connections and aids in long-term retention.
6. Reflect on your learning: After each study session, take a moment to reflect on what worked well and what could be improved. Identify study strategies that were effective and consider how you might employ them in future sessions. Reflecting on your learning process helps develop your metacognitive skills and encourages you to become more mindful of your own learning.
7. Seek feedback: Find opportunities to seek feedback from instructors, peers, or even experts in the field. Constructive feedback helps identify strengths and weaknesses in your understanding, allowing you to make necessary adjustments in your study approach.
